An accomplice helps a criminal...?

Answer :

WorldCitizen WorldCitizen
  • 07-06-2015
is is a question about what they help the criminal to do or whether the statement is true?

The statement is true: an accomplice does help a criminal, and does so knowingly. Together, they commit a crime or wrongdoing (in case what they do is immoral but not illegal).
